Streaming Capabilities

Both the Projector and the Projector 4K offer built-in access to popular streaming services like Netflix, Prime Video, and YouTube, eliminating the need for additional devices such as TV sticks. However, the Projector 4K takes this a step further with its AI Movin 2.0 OS, which ensures seamless performance and compatibility with an even broader range of applications, including Disney+ and Apple TV. This advanced operating system enhances the overall streaming experience, making the Projector 4K a more versatile option for users who prioritise comprehensive streaming capabilities.

Image Quality

In terms of image quality, the Projector supports native 1080P resolution with 4K capabilities, while the Projector 4K boasts native 1080P and 4K decoding support. The Projector 4K also features AI-powered picture enhancement technologies, which significantly improve image clarity and colour accuracy, making it a standout choice for viewing high-definition content. With a contrast ratio of 20000:1 and a brightness level of 1500, the Projector 4K excels in delivering vibrant visuals, even in less-than-ideal lighting conditions, giving it an edge over the Projector.

Audio Performance

The audio capabilities of both projectors are impressive, but the Projector 4K offers a more powerful audio experience. While the Projector comes with built-in 16W stereo speakers and Dolby Audio support, the Projector 4K features 30W Dolby-compatible stereo speakers that promise deeper, richer sound quality. For users who value audio immersion in their viewing experience, the Projector 4K clearly provides a superior audio solution, making it better suited for home theatre setups.
